In our oil platform we have 3 gas turbines. The fuel for them is supplied by a sour,wet gas from a gas well. I would like to know,in terms of corrosion, which of the following options is desirable and technically accepted.
1- To heat the gas above its dew point in order to avoid an acid environment to enhance corrosion.
2- Not heat the wet gas above its dew point for the reason that heat accelerates corrosion.
